Product Range and Specialties of T.M.Thai Rice Company Limited

The supplier’s list includes Hom Mali Premium, a high‑grade fragrant rice often benchmarked against ICUMSA‑style aroma standards, and Jasmine (Pathumtani Fragrant) Rice, which is commonly graded by scent intensity and grain length (typically 6.5 - 7.5 mm). Riceberry is a pigmented whole‑grain variety usually marketed for its antioxidant content, while White Glutinous and White Rice are standard milled products with typical broken grain percentages below 5 % for premium grades. In the global market, rice grades are frequently defined by milling degree (e.g., 70 % to 90 % milled), moisture content (12 % - 14 % for safe storage), and head‑rice recovery rates (≥ 65 %).

Industry practice for these categories includes optional certifications such as ISO 22000, HACCP, and the EU’s “Organic” standard for non‑GM rice. Buyers often request specifications on ash content (≤ 0.6 %), protein level (6 % - 8 % for most long‑grain varieties), and pesticide residue limits that align with Codex maximum residue limits (MRLs).

Trade and Export Information - T.M.Thai Rice Company Limited

Singapore functions as a regional trans‑shipment hub, and rice exporters from the city‑state typically ship to markets in Southeast Asia, the Middle East and Africa. HS code 1006.30 (milled rice, broken) and 1006.10 (milled rice, non‑broken) are the primary tariff lines used for customs clearance of the products listed by T.M.Thai Rice Company Limited. Importers in these regions usually require phytosanitary certificates, a certificate of origin, and compliance with local food‑safety regulations such as the Gulf Cooperation Council (GCC) SPS standards or the African Union’s AU‑SPS guidelines.

Standard logistics involve loading rice bags into 20 ft or 40 ft containers, with common Incoterms of FOB Singapore or CIF destination port. Typical export documentation includes a commercial invoice, packing list, bill of lading, and, where required, a test report confirming moisture and broken‑grain percentages. Sourcing from T.M.Thai Rice Company Limited - Buyer Guidance

Buyers should request a product specification sheet that details moisture content, broken‑grain ratio, grain length, aroma intensity (for fragrant varieties) and any available laboratory analysis for pesticide residues. A pre‑shipment sample, preferably a 5 kg bag, allows verification against the supplier’s stated grades and helps confirm compliance with the buyer’s target market standards. It is advisable to ask for ISO 22000 or HACCP audit reports if food‑safety certification is required for the destination country, as well as a phytosanitary certificate issued by Singapore’s Agri‑Food & Veterinary Authority.

Before placing a full order, verify the container loading plan, packaging material (e.g., polypropylene‑lined bags) and the expected lead time, which for most rice exporters from Singapore ranges from 30 to 45 days after order confirmation. Confirm the HS code the supplier will declare (typically 1006.10 or 1006.30) to ensure correct duty assessment in the importing country.
